summaryrefslogtreecommitdiff
path: root/pjmedia
diff options
context:
space:
mode:
authorBenny Prijono <bennylp@teluu.com>2007-01-23 15:22:29 +0000
committerBenny Prijono <bennylp@teluu.com>2007-01-23 15:22:29 +0000
commit838e62a3a5b7c4cd81e974f470509d28de907098 (patch)
tree5a87a0bec29bdd7980c5993edce724b7ce8207b1 /pjmedia
parent841130c3dd87c12c41fa3b34aef25c1f7a379e4a (diff)
Fixed ticket #75: allow empty SDP format list when media port is zero
git-svn-id: http://svn.pjsip.org/repos/pjproject/trunk@900 74dad513-b988-da41-8d7b-12977e46ad98
Diffstat (limited to 'pjmedia')
-rw-r--r--pjmedia/src/pjmedia/sdp.c2
1 files changed, 1 insertions, 1 deletions
diff --git a/pjmedia/src/pjmedia/sdp.c b/pjmedia/src/pjmedia/sdp.c
index 78050551..0b4cc5b3 100644
--- a/pjmedia/src/pjmedia/sdp.c
+++ b/pjmedia/src/pjmedia/sdp.c
@@ -1226,7 +1226,7 @@ PJ_DEF(pj_status_t) pjmedia_sdp_validate(const pjmedia_sdp_session *sdp)
/* Validate the m= line. */
CHECK( m->desc.media.slen != 0, PJMEDIA_SDP_EINMEDIA);
CHECK( m->desc.transport.slen != 0, PJMEDIA_SDP_EINMEDIA);
- CHECK( m->desc.fmt_count != 0, PJMEDIA_SDP_ENOFMT);
+ CHECK( m->desc.fmt_count != 0 || m->desc.port==0, PJMEDIA_SDP_ENOFMT);
/* If media level connection info is present, validate it. */
if (m->conn) {